High Level Job Description:
Provide broad administrative support for Release Operations Scheduling group, and entire department, as needed. Facilitate daily scheduling changes for all promotional and commercial, physical and digital, album, single and video releases for label and affiliated labels and communicate changes to department and applicable label personnel. Set up and maintain all album, single and video releases for label and affiliated labels, inclusive of milestones, in New Release Scheduling application. Assist with annual deadline creation, publishing specific project deadlines, tracking projects against pre-release milestones and updating the label and Release Operations teams with issues around workability. Prepare, proofread and distribute weekly release schedule and related customized schedules. Prepare tally reports (Release Numbers, Early Warning, etc.), and other reports, as assigned.
Detailed Job Description/ Responsibilities:
• Transcribe scheduling changes received from label and affiliated labels into Daily Schedule Changes memo and proofread memo before distributing
• Assign selection numbers and UPCs for new products and/or work with international repertoire owners to obtain correct UPCs
• Accurately enter all scheduling changes into New Release Scheduling application and SIR database daily
• Proofread schedule weekly, prior to publication, to ensure accuracy of data
• Copy and distribute schedules, physically and electronically, each week
• Attend and actively participate in weekly Production Meeting
• Assist with annual creation and distribution of production deadlines and set up production milestones for all configurations in New Release Scheduling application
• Prepare weekly, monthly and yearly reports, including but not limited to: Release Numbers Tally, Early Warning Tally and others, as assigned
• Distribute department mail several times per day and distribute printed samples
• Assist Media Ops Administrative Assistant as necessary to fulfill department supply needs, order as needed, and organize supply cabinet
• Assist Media Ops Administrative Assistant as necessary to maintain printer paper supply, change printer cartridges as necessary, handle maintenance requests
• Organize and purge various obsolete files to keep up with changing departmental storage requirements
• Assist with special projects, reports and proofreading, as needed
• Interact with a wide range of personalities within and outside the department at all levels of the company
